Danlers launches smallest self-contained PIR occupancy switch yet

Danlers

Danlers has launched its latest innovation — a 50 by 25mm PIR occupancy module which can be suited into Eurodata plates or built into luminaires.

This discreet, energy-saving, passive infra-red occupancy module brings the load on only when a person is present. It also includes a person detector, adjustable photocell, relay, adjustable time lag function and is available with a 5 or 10 m detection zone. Each module can switch up to 6 A of load, including fluorescent lighting.
